Physiotherapy is a healthcare profession associated with human function and movement. Physiotherapy uses various skills and approaches including hands-on treatments like joint and tissue mobilisation and helps individual to improve their health and physical wellbeing.
The treatment methods used in physiotherapy by highly trained physiotherapist along with prescribed exercises carried out by client aims to restore normal skeletal movement and function. This treatment enhances independence with functional and day to day activities including sports following injury, illness or ageing.
Musculoskeletal physiotherapy is aimed at treatment of disorders affecting muscles, bones, joints, ligaments, tendons and nerves. This encompasses orthopaedic conditions, sporting injuries, work related pain and postural problems. We aim to work with you to get the best results possible through treatment and rehabilitation.
Neurological physiotherapy is a specialist branch of physiotherapy dealing with diseases or disorders of nervous system. It relates to anything involving brain and spinal cord, collectively known as Central Nervous System (CNS). When there is a damage to the CNS, it can cause changes in walking, balance, posture and many other issues.
Orthopaedics is a branch of medicine relating to bones, joints and other associated structures that enable movements.
Vestibular rehabilitation is a specialist area offering treatment for balance issues and dizziness.
